What is the TestRail MCP Server?
The TestRail MCP Server is a protocol server designed to facilitate interaction with TestRail’s core entities through a standardized protocol, enhancing testing workflows.
How does the TestRail MCP Server integrate with AI Agents?
As part of the UBOS platform, the TestRail MCP Server can be integrated with AI Agents, allowing for advanced data analysis and decision-making processes.
What are the installation options for the TestRail MCP Server?
The server can be installed via Smithery for a quick setup or manually by cloning the repository and setting up a virtual environment.
What are the key features of the TestRail MCP Server?
Key features include authentication with the TestRail API, access to core entities, full support for the Model Context Protocol, and compatibility with various MCP clients.
